However, with the recent bomb attack in Narathiwat, authorities are reminding travellers to stay alert and take necessary precautions. Various governments, including those of Malaysia, the UK, and the US, have issued travel advisories for certain regions of Thailand, particularly the southern provinces.

Southern Thailand, particularly provinces like Narathiwat, Pattani, and Yala, has experienced security incidents over the years. Some travellers have been caught in previous attacks, highlighting the need for extra caution. While Thailand remains a generally safe country for tourists, certain areas pose higher risks due to ongoing unrest. Awareness of these risks allows travellers to make informed decisions and take preventive measures.

When visiting Thailand, it is important to take proactive steps to ensure safety. Staying informed and aware of potential risks can help make the trip smooth and enjoyable.
One key precaution is to stay updated on travel advisories. Checking official government warnings and local news is essential, especially for those visiting regions near the southern border. Government websites and embassy updates are excellent sources of real-time information.
Another important factor is to follow local laws and regulations. Thailand has its own legal framework, and violating its laws, even unknowingly, can result in serious consequences. Whether related to visa requirements, traffic laws, or cultural practices, researching in advance can prevent unnecessary problems.
Travellers should also remain aware of their surroundings. Although Thailand is generally safe, caution is advised in crowded places, transportation hubs, and government buildings, as these areas could be potential targets for security threats.
For those planning an extended stay, registering with their embassy or consulate is a recommended step. This allows authorities to assist more efficiently in case of emergencies.
Lastly, it is crucial to respect local customs and security measures. Thai authorities enforce strict safety protocols in certain regions, so following their instructions is essential for a hassle-free trip.
